Paperback. Zustand: new. Paperback. Do you want to build and program autonomous drones from scratch? This book is your complete guide to mastering the technological foundations of unmanned aerial vehicles (UAV).Written for junior engineers, advanced makers, and robotics students, Volume 1 covers the three essential pillars: Chapter 1 - Essential Hardware- Select and calibrate motors, batteries, and electronic components.- Design a high-performance 250mm X4 quadcopter.- Understand aerodynamics, frames, and power systems.- Hands-on projects: propeller balancing, thrust calculations.Chapter 2 - Ardupilot- Install and flash the most popular drone firmware (4.5 Stable).- Calibrate sensors: IMU, compass, barometer.- Master PID tuning for stable flight.- Configure flight modes: Manual, Stabilize, Loiter, RTH.- Create autonomous missions with QGroundControl.Chapter 3 - MAVLink Communications- Understand the drone telemetry protocol.- Analyse MAVLink packets in real time.- Integrate telemetry in Python with pymavlink.- Diagnose and troubleshoot connections.- Solid foundation for ROS2 (Volume 2).Key Features: - Hands-on approach with real code (Python, Bash).- 262 pages of professional technical content.- Quick-reference tables and visual diagrams.- Compatible with Pixhawk 6C and similar hardware.- Preparation for Volume 2 (ROS2, Computer Vision, AI).If you are looking to work with drones seriously, this is your starting point. From physics to firmware, everything you need to build professional UAVs.All examples, practices, exercises and exams are solved and available on GitHub: Learn to build autonomous drones: hardware, Ardupilot, MAVLink and Python. Paperback. Zustand: new. Paperback. You have mastered the fundamentals (Volume 1). Now it is time to take it to the next level: intelligent autonomy.This book teaches you how to integrate robotics, computer vision, and artificial intelligence into real drones. Perfect for engineers looking to specialise in autonomous perception.Chapter 1 - ROS2 and Robotic Architecture- The de facto operating system in professional robotics.- Nodes, topics, messages - decentralised architecture.- Ardupilot + ROS2 integration (MAVLink bridge).- Nav2: 3D autonomous navigation stack.- Simulation with Gazebo + SITL.Chapter 2 - Computer Vision and Object Detection- OpenCV: real-time image processing.- YOLOv8: ultra-fast detection (45 FPS on GPU).- Classical methods vs. Deep Learning.- Integration with ROS2 (image publishers/subscribers).- Real-world use cases: detection of people, vehicles, points of interest.Chapter 3 - AI in Drones- Edge Computing: processing on the drone, not in the cloud.- Jetson line (Nano Orin): selection based on latency and budget.- Latency - TensorRT: 2-3x acceleration of NN models.- Complete architecture: Jetson + ROS2 + Ardupilot + vision.Key Features: - 246 pages of applied content.- Ready-to-use Python/C++ code.- 20+ graphs and flow diagrams.- Compatible with hardware: Jetson Nano, Orin NX, RTX.- Preparation for research/commercial drones.Prerequisites: - Familiarity with Python (Appendix A2).- Drone concepts (Volume 1).- Ubuntu 22.04 recommended.Who is it for?- Engineers specialising in robotic autonomy.- Researchers in computer vision.- AI drone startups.- Makers who want "intelligent" drones.From object detection to autonomous decision-making, you will learn the complete stack of intelligent drones.All examples, practices, exercises and exams are solved and available on GitHub: Take your drones to the next level with ROS2, computer vision (YOLOv8, OpenCV) and embedded AI on Jetson.
